Senior Finance Officer

We are seeking an experienced finance professional to lead accounts payable operations and help ensure strong financial controls at Depaul UK.

Position: Senior Finance Officer - Payables
Salary: £41,484 per annum
Location: London
Hours: Full-time, 37.5 hours per week
Contract: Permanent
Closing date: 21 September 2026

About the role

Depaul UK is looking for a Senior Finance Officer - Payables to take the lead on the day-to-day delivery of an accurate, efficient and well-controlled accounts payable function.

You will oversee purchase ledger operations, weekly payment runs, supplier reconciliations and month-end processes, while supporting colleagues across the organisation and identifying opportunities to improve systems and processes.

Key responsibilities include:

· Leading the day-to-day operation of the purchase ledger function

· Preparing and managing weekly payment runs

· Ensuring staff expenses and non-payroll costs are processed in line with internal controls

· Completing monthly purchase ledger reconciliations and reviewing aged creditors

· Managing banking and credit card administration

· Leading system administration and support for the Business Central finance system

· Preparing month-end prepayments, accruals, allocations and control account reconciliations

· Reviewing and approving month-end journals and reconciliations

· Supporting year-end audit preparation and responding to audit queries

· Line managing the Finance Assistant - Purchase Ledger

· Supporting continuous improvement and greater automation across finance processes

About you

You will be a part-qualified accountant or bring substantial practical experience gained across a range of finance roles.

You will have excellent knowledge of end-to-end purchase ledger processes and experience preparing accounts to trial balance stage. Strong IT skills are essential, alongside the confidence to identify opportunities to improve efficiency through systems and automation.

You will also need excellent communication and organisational skills, the ability to prioritise effectively and experience of supporting or managing colleagues.

Above all, you will bring personal and professional integrity and share Depaul UK's commitment to equality, inclusion and creating better futures for young people.

About Depaul UK

Depaul UK has been working to tackle homelessness since 1989. From its beginnings as a single housing project in North London, the charity has grown to provide accommodation, prevention and support services to thousands of marginalised young people across the UK.

Inspired by the values of St Vincent de Paul, Depaul UK believes in the intrinsic worth of every person and takes practical, bold action to help people build brighter futures.
